Solder (also known as tin-lead) is a deposit containing a mixture of tin and lead. Solder plating is used on wire and electrical contacts to protect the base metal from oxidizing, it enhances solderability, and provides corrosion protection. Solder plated metals are often used in the electronics industry when solderability is a must. Tin-lead plating also helps eliminate the problem of tin "whiskers". However, due to the lead, solder has toxic properties and has become regulated. Please keep in mind that tin-lead solder plating, by its nature, is non-RoHS compliant.

The benefits of tin-lead solder plating include:

  •    Improved Solderability
  •    Corrosion Protection 
  •    Oxidation Resistance   
  •    Etch Resistance  
  •    Tin "Whisker" Elimination

Types of Solder Plating KPW Offers

  • 60/40 Solder: Matte and Bright Finish
  • 90/10 Solder: Matte and Bright Finish
  • 95/5 Solder: Matte Finish

Solder Plating Specifications

  • MIL-P-81728
  • AMS-P-81728
  • Custom Specifications

Solder Plating Methods

  • Barrel Tin-Lead Plating
  • Rack Tin-Lead Plating
  • Reel-to-Reel Tin-Lead Plating
